Senior Software Engineer – DevOps/SRE Focus
Join Lloyds Banking Group as a Senior Software Engineer focused on DevOps and Site Reliability Engineering (SRE). Work with the Digital Channel Servicing Lab, supporting the core of the Scottish Widows digital estate, and improve the speed and reliability of change across engineering teams while ensuring services are stable, scalable and secure for customers.
What you’ll do
* Investigate, fix and remediate service issues to improve performance and reliability.
* Lead post‑incident reviews and drive problem resolution to prevent recurrence.
* Identify and eliminate engineering toil through automation and continuous improvement.
* Create proactive monitoring and observability solutions to surface issues before customers experience them.
* Define and measure Service Level Objectives (SLOs) and Service Level Indicators (SLIs).
* Lead initiatives within the team and mentor junior colleagues.
What you’ll need
* Strong knowledge of SRE principles (SLI, SLO, SLA) and practical implementation.
* Ability to design, deploy, manage and optimise cloud environments; experienced with orchestration tools such as Jenkins, GitHub Actions, Harness, etc.
* Solid DevOps skills, including Infrastructure as Code and CI/CD pipelines (Terraform, Jenkins, Harness, Azure DevOps, etc.).
* Experience with Kubernetes and related tooling.
* Proficiency in GCP (or another public cloud such as Azure or AWS) and cloud security & networking.
* Experience with cloud monitoring tools, preferably Dynatrace.
* History of identifying toil and building automated solutions.
